The authors present a catalogue of 176 H II regions in the nearby Sd galaxy NGC 300. Positions, dimensions, and absolute Hα fluxes are given for most of the regions, and new spectrophotometry for some. The luminosity function and the radial distribution of H II regions are discussed. At least four H II regions exhibit Wolf-Rayet spectral features. The metallicity gradient in NGC 300 is rediscussed in the light of these new observations.
